From f4ef41edb32982c34b77ca02a6895ddb363e88c0 Mon Sep 17 00:00:00 2001 From: Pierre-Yves Chibon Date: Jul 08 2015 14:09:49 +0000 Subject: Update the project's tags when updating the project --- diff --git a/pagure/ui/repo.py b/pagure/ui/repo.py index 68e68f7..b65eefc 100644 --- a/pagure/ui/repo.py +++ b/pagure/ui/repo.py @@ -798,6 +798,13 @@ def update_project(repo, username=None): repo.description = form.description.data repo.avatar_email = form.avatar_email.data.strip() repo.url = form.url.data.strip() + pagure.lib.update_tags_object( + SESSION, repo, + tags=form.tags.data.split(','), + username=flask.fas_user.username, + ticketfolder=None, + redis=None, + objtype='project') SESSION.add(repo) SESSION.commit() flask.flash('Project updated')